FIDDLEHEAD

Tom Hill designed this Charlotte lapstrake canoe, named FIDDLEHEAD by builder Bob MacEwen of Brunswick, ME. With a length of 11′6″ and beam of 2′4″, she weighs only 27 pounds. Working from February to June of 2011, Bob epoxied 4mm okoume plywood planking to her Douglas-fir keelson, stems, and gunwales. He plans to explore the waters of Maine with her.
